The following are a couple of tips that might help while you are photographing fireworks.

Use a Tripod: This fireworks photography tip applies whether you're using a point and shoot Digital Compact Camera or possibly a Digital SLR camera. The reason you need a tripod is simply because it is best to photograph fireworks at slow shutter speeds.

Slower shutter speeds enable the camera to collect more light from your fireworks scene from the dark sky. When a camera is portable and time consuming shutter speed is employed, the effect will be described as a blurred picture.

If you do not have a tripod, try placing you on a steady surface when utilizing the pictures. Sometimes, including the roof within your car can assist.

Horizontal or Vertical? It doesn't generate a whole lot of difference should you hold you in the vertical or horizontal position when photographing the fireworks. However, since fireworks are shot upward in the vertical plane, it may not be a bad idea to shoot single bursts with the digital camera in the vertical position. On the other hand if there are lots of bursts occurring at one time, the horizontal position provides you with more room to frame the full scene.

Exposure settings for photographing fireworks: If you are by using a compact digicam, you can not manually change exposure settings. Try using the fireworks scene mode of the camera. The fireworks mode will automatically set time consuming shutter speed to photograph fireworks. (yet again that is why you want a tripod or possibly a steady surface for your camera).

If you're a Digital SLR user, occurs cameras' manual mode. It would be great in case you use the bulb "B" shutter setting. The "B" setting allows one to keep the shutter providing you like. That way can open the shutter just prior to the burst, and close it right after in case you choose to achieve this.

If you never use the "B" setting, test out shutter speeds from 2-8 seconds. Also, try utilizing a remote shutter release to protect yourself from camera shake from pressing the shutter button.

As for you lens aperture settings, use smaller aperture openings between F8 and F16 when possible. Although the sky is dark, the fireworks are bright and overexposure is quite possible when using large aperture and slow shutter speed.

Use low ISO settings like ISO 100 if at all possible: Higher ISO setting like ISO 800 or ISO 1600 might produce grainy looking images. (according to what camera you employ.) So try to use an ISO setting of ISO 200 or less.

Timing is everything: Fireworks bursts look quickly and disappear equally fast. Pre focus your digital compact camera while on an area the place that the fireworks are increasingly being generated from. Hold that focus before you are ready to take the next shot. You will save time by devoid of to focus when the firework is inside the air.

Listen for the thump like sound or even a whistling sound within the air. Those sounds indicate that fireworks have been shot in the air. For best results usually do not wait soon you see the intense explosion. Press the shutter as early as you know something has become fired in the air. That way the digital camera will get the whole effect in the burst on the beginning.(that is if you got it is already pointed right on the area with the fireworks and set at the slow shutter speed).
